About this listen
From getting called “nurse” in the hospital to being known as the “aggressively direct” female plastic surgeon, Dr. Kleban gives perspective on the challenges and differences women face in what has historically been a male-dominated field.
Find out why some patients prefer female plastic surgeons while others tend to not give them the same respect as their male counterparts, and hear Dr. Kleban’s invaluable advice for younger women considering a career in medicine.
